-sms alerts are only limited to either sound or vibrate
there is an otion for both. Go to settings/profiles. You can change the notification type there.
-it aint got business cards you could send thru sms
yes, it don’t have that feature right out of the box. It would be great if someone
develops an app that does that.

-tasks encoded cannot be edited, you could only either tag it as completed and delete it.
yes, it cannot be edited as default but there are a number of apps that handles tasks very well.
-no special characters like "Ü,Ö,û,ù" etc. on sms, which beats the effort to long press # and make a smiley
if you upgrade your rom to qtek 1.50, ascii characters will be available.
-when using T9, i can't choose any other word options when key numbers matches with 2 or more words. like try entering the word "night", the word "might" appears and you have to switch to multitap function to edit it to the word i need.
qtek rom upgrade also fixes that. I don’t use t9 that much though.
-if i have a friend who has two mobile numbers, i still have to enter his numbers into two separate contacts instead of two mobile number fields under one name for me to send sms on either number.
qtek rom upgrade allows you to store up to 2 numbers/contact that can be used for sms. Save the other number to the home phone tab.
-all my files (contacts, tasks, calender) gets deleted when my battery drains out. and settings sets back to default.
you must have defective hardware. it only does that when doing a hard reset. have it checked at Brightpoint Philippines.
-can't send my tones and pictures via ir to other devices
try using sp file explorer. It has an option there to beam and accept files. It automatically stores the file to the folder where you accepted it.
-battery life sucks
using qtek rom, standby and talk time is comparable to p800.
-i can't highlight phone numbers from received sms and save it to contacts.
[b]what I do is highlight the number, press the call button (green key), it will ask you if you want to dial the number, press yes. then end (red button), choose menu then save contact.

-land numbers entered using outlook appears in this format "(0) 123-4567", wherein the format should be "1234567" for us to be able to call using smart. so i have to manually edit it again on my sap
at http://www.monolithix.org/SPV_software.html, there is an app called outlook tools that fixes that.
lastly, which folder should i paste my mp files for me to play them on windows media player.
[b]you can put it anywhere since windows media player scans all folders for media files before it starts.
